Silent Threats: Identifying Hidden Water Leaks in Your Home

Water damage can manifest gradually and without warning, often remaining hidden from sight until significant damage has occurred. Detecting these silent water leaks in your home early on is crucial to preventing costly repairs and potential health hazards. A constant drip from a leak detection faulty faucet might seem minor, but it can lead to substantial water damage over time if left unchecked. Become aware any signs of moisture or unusual sounds coming from your walls, ceilings, or floors.

  • Track your water bills for any unusual increases.
  • Examine water stains on walls, ceilings, or floors, even if they seem small.
  • Notice a musty odor in your home, as this can indicate hidden mold growth caused by water damage.

If you suspect a leak, it's essential to reach out a qualified plumber promptly for a thorough inspection and repair. Addressing water leaks promptly can save you money in the long run.

The Art of Leak Diagnosis

Water damage can be a silent devastating event, often appearing without warning. Identifying the source of a leak can feel like unraveling a complex puzzle, requiring keen observation and specialized knowledge.

The quest of leak diagnosis begins with meticulous inspection. This involves scrutinizing areas prone to leaks, such as plumbing fixtures, rooflines, and walls. Experts often use a variety of tools, including moisture meters, acoustic leak detectors, and infrared cameras, to isolate the specific location of the problem.

Once the source is discovered, repairs can be implemented to mitigate further damage. Tackling leaks promptly not only prevents worsening water damage but also protects the structural integrity of your property.
